Have faith in God’s Love




“For the Son of man is not come to destroy men's lives, but to save them.” Luke 9:56. (KJV)

God has not counted you out, so don't count yourself out. A woman was caught in the very act of adultery. They brought the woman to Jesus and said, Moses said we should stone her, what do you say. He replied and said, he that is without sin, let him cast the first stone. And the bible says been convicted by their own conscience from the eldest to the youngest, they all left. (John 8:1-11). Imagine, even the youngest guy there had sin in his life, because the bible records that they all left.

When they all left, Jesus asked her saying, "Woman, where are those thine accusers? hath no man condemned thee? She said, No man, Lord. And Jesus said unto her, Neither do I condemn thee: go, and sin no more." John 8:10-11. Jesus told the woman, "Go and sin no more." This clearly shows us that Jesus does not approve sin, but He loves you unconditionally.
